How to Solve Food Hunt: Pixel Puzzle Level 221 — Full Solution
- Tap front-row green `40` to start the exposed bright-green ground beneath and beside the figure; let it fall before spending all four remaining slots.
- Add black `14`, then teal `18` and purple `10` as they advance. Their ants remove the heavy outline, visible teal body area, and purple note instead of waiting behind a blocked layer.
- When capacity returns, take blue `10`, brown `23`, and the next green `34` in front-row order to split the blue-orange center, brown base, and remaining green side bands.
- Accept yellow `12`, cyan `20`, orange `13`, and pink `11` only as slots open; these nests peel the top detail, cyan accents, orange strips, and pink flower/head-band pixels.
- Follow with exposed blue `11`, cyan `10`, orange `11`, pink `4`, grey `26`, and the later yellow and cream fronts while the sash, notes, flower, and base separate.
- Use the reduced-board yellow `12`/`15`, orange `14`/`15`, blue `7`/`5`, green `8`, grey `8`, and cream `12` groups to remove detached lower and side fragments without replacing an active dark outline nest too early.
- For the upper cleanup, work yellow `13`, grey `2`, green `2`, and the late black/white groups; after yellow `5`, take white `1` and wait for the final yellow, green, white, and black pixels to leave the frame.

Common Mistakes to Avoid
- Filling the open slots with cyan, yellow, purple, teal, and pale accents while green `40` is still active blocks the blue and brown nests that expose the center.
- Stopping after the body and base disappear leaves small yellow, green, white, and black pixels around the head band and outline.
Quick Tips for Food Hunt: Pixel Puzzle Level 221 (spoiler-free)
- Let green `40` and black `14` make room before committing the pale or accent colors.
- Use the blue/brown center groups when they advance; they expose more useful work than a buried note or flower color.
- After the torso shrinks, keep capacity for yellow, white, green, and black specks around the upper band.
Board notes 5 details
- Layout
- A yellow-haired teal-and-green figure stands over a broad brown base and bright-green ground, with a white diagonal sash, blue-orange center, black outline, purple/cyan music notes, and a purple-cyan flower. The five slots begin empty; the first row is green `40`, cyan `20`, green `34`, yellow `8`, followed by black `14`, purple `10`, teal `15`, and light-green `26`.
- Goal
- Drain the green ground and dark rim first, expose the body, base, notes, and flower in layers, then remove the small upper yellow, green, white, and black remnants until the picture frame is empty.
- Opening
- Tap green `40`, then take the advancing black `14`, teal `18`, and purple `10` as their exposed ground, outline, body, and note pixels can drain.
- Danger Zone
- Green `40` occupies a slot for a long time. Loading cyan `20`, yellow `8`, purple `10`, teal `15`, and pale groups together can prevent the advancing blue and brown front-row nests from entering when the center finally opens.
- Mechanics
- A persistent green-ground opener becomes a mixed-palette exposure queue: body and base groups give way to detached notes, flower squares, sash pieces, and a late yellow `5` plus white `1` upper-fragment phase.
